The number of recordable images does not decrease, or
decreases two images at a time.

This is because the compression rate and the image size after compression change

depending on the image when you shoot a JPEG image.

The product does not work properly.

Turn off the product. Remove the battery pack and insert it again. If the product is hot,

remove the battery pack, and allow it to cool down before trying this corrective procedure.

If an AC-UD10/AC-UD11 AC Adaptor (sold separately) is used, disconnect the power

cord. Connect the power cord and turn on the product again. If the product repeats the

same error often or still does not work after trying these solutions, consult your Sony

dealer or local authorized Sony service facility.

“--E-” appears on the screen.

Remove the memory card, and insert it again. If the problem persists even after

performing this procedure, format the memory card.
